Raonic defeats Nalbandian in Madrid, plays Federer next
Canadian Milos Raonic set up a second round match against Roger Federer at the Mutua Madrid Open after defeating Argentine David Nalbandian 6-4 6-4. Argentina wins doubles in Davis Cup QF against Croatia
David Nalbandian and Eduardo Schwank secured the second point for the Argentine Davis Cup team as they beat the Croatians Marin Cilic and Ivo Karlovic in a five set match 3-6 7-6 (6) 6-3 6-7 (6) 8-6. With one minute short of five hours, this was the second marathon match [...] -

Nalbandian and Haas win in Miami
David Nalbandian needed almost two hours to defeat Steve Darcis of Belgium in the first round of the Sony Ericsson Open in Miami, beating him 6-4 7-6 (0). Nalbandian will play the 9th seed Janko Tipsarevic in round two. Also through is the 33 year old German Tommy Haas, who [...] -
